Rhode Island Philharmonic Music School The Philharmonic Music School is offering an Alexander Technique Workshop with Mary Derbyshire on Saturday, November 7 at 1:00 pm. A highly-effective method used to relieve tension and improve coordination, The Alexander Technique can be especially beneficial to musicians dealing with excessive stress, injury or pain t...o enhance their performance skills. This technique has helped generations of instrumentalists and singers perform with less stress, easing the likelihood of injury and improving the quality of their performance. In Alexander Technique lessons students are taught practical tools to improve their breathing and coordination to produce performances which are more fluid and less tense of rigid. The Alexander Technique is included in the curriculum of a number of conservatories and university music departments including The Juilliard School, The Royal College of Music in London and the Royal Conservatory of Music in Toronto.

Mary Derbyshire is a Certified teacher of the Alexander Technique.

Rhode Island Philharmonic Music School The Rhode Island Philharmonic Orchestra & Music School will present internationally acclaimed violinist Soovin Kim in a master-class on Saturday October 17 at 1pm at the Carter Center for Music Education & Performance, East Providence. This master class is free of charge and open to the public. Selected students from B...rown University and the Philharmonic Music School will perform. For more information, please call the Philharmonic office at 401.248.7012.

-------------------------------------------------------------------------------
American violinist Soovin Kim is an exciting young player who has built on the early successes of his prize-winning years to emerge as a mature artist equally gifted in concerto, recital and chamber music reper­toire. He won first prize at the Paganini International Competition when he was only 20 years old. He was later named the recipient of the Henryk Szeryng Career Award, an Avery Fisher Career Grant and a Borletti-Buitoni Trust Award. He went on to perform with the Philadelphia Orchestra, San Francisco Symphony, Indianapolis Symphony, Orchestra of St. Luke’s, Stuttgart Radio Symphony, Salzburg Mozarteum Orchestra and the Ac­cademia di Santa Cecilia Orchestra. Mr. Kim teaches at Stony Brook University and is also on the faculty of Bard College. He is a graduate of the Curtis Institute of Music where he studied with Jaime Laredo and Victor Danchenko.

Rhode Island Philharmonic Music School Violinist Alanna Tonetti-Tieppo will present a solo recital to benefit The Rhode Island Philharmonic Orchestra & Music School on Thursday, July 16, 7pm at the Carter Center for Music Education & Performance, East Providence. The program will include the Beethoven Violin Sonata No. 4, the Kroll Banjo and Fiddle the Kre...isler Caprice Viennois and the Ysaye Solo Violin Sonata No. 4.

Alanna Tonetti-Tieppo, from North Attleboro Massachusetts, started the violin at the age of 4 at the Hamilton Coutry Day School studying under Olga Hamilton. At 14, she began study at the Walnut Hill School for the Performing Arts under Magdalena Suchecka Richter . In 2008, Alanna won the Rhode Island Philharmonic Concerto Competition with the Sibelius Violin Concerto and was also a laureate of the International Chamber Music Ensemble Competition with her quartet. Through these 4 yrs of study, Alanna performed in concert halls in and around Boston and New York including Symphony Hall and Carneige Hall as well as venues across Brazil, Venezuela, Spain, Portugal, Germany, the Czech Republic, and China. Additionally, she has given several performances on the national radio show "From The Top." Alanna was also concertmaster and principle second of the Boston Youth Symphony Orchestra and worked with conductors Federico Cortese and Benjamin Zander.

This summer Alanna will attend the Holland International Music Sessions where she will also be giving a recital. She currently studies at the Royal Academy of Music in London, studying under Lydia Mordkovitch and holds the Allan and Nesta Ferguson Scholarship.
